### Soft Deletes: orders Table (Release 4.12)

Before promoting the migration, confirm that rows flagged `deleted_at IS NOT NULL` in the `orders` table are excluded from the nightly reconciliation job. The Marletto purge worker must be paused during the cutover window, otherwise soft-deleted rows may be hard-removed prematurely. Verify counts match between `orders_active` and the reporting replica, then re-enable the worker. The purge worker authenticates against the internal Ledgerbane API with the service key shown below.

gateway credential: vxb3-o9a

Board members, a quick rundown before the planning session. The franchise agreement with Pellmont Coffeeworks is nearly buttoned up — we'd grant them rights to operate the Driftstone café format across the Kellan Valley region, with a five-year term and standard royalty structure. Their operator, Theo Marchbanks, has a solid track record and existing sites that convert easily. Legal expects final language within two weeks, and we'd like the board's nod this quarter. The confidential note below sets out the broader plan.

internal memo for kajep-tawip: The renewal with Holaelix Group closes at $10 million a year, 5 percent below the last contract. Project Wenael slips by two quarters because of the tooling delay.

### Step 4: Repoint clients to SplitDeck v2

Once Step 3 completes, the legacy assignment endpoint for the Harborlane experiments stops issuing new bucket assignments. Existing assignments are honored for thirty days, so users keep their variants. Support should verify a customer's environment before escalating mismatched variants. After restarting the client SDK, confirm it loaded the new settings shown below.

settings of bahif-yajof:
JORIX_PIN=2662
JORIX_TENANT=rusax
JORIX_METRICS_HOST=metrics.jorix.xolmario.corp
JORIX_SEAL=seal_a93c2147
JORIX_STANDBY_TEAM=wenius

**Action item (PM-214, Coldvault archival):** Automate archiving of cold storage buckets older than the retention cutoff. Manual sweeps missed two regions last quarter and blew the storage budget. Owner: infra rotation. Sweep cadence, batch size, and age thresholds must be config-driven, not hardcoded, so on-call can tune under load. Dry-run mode required before first prod run. Proposed defaults for review at sync are below.

limits module of fahog-kahop:
CAPS = {
    "fraeth": 189,
    "drumir": 842,
}